Awwww man, such heartbreaking news this morning ~
Dana Reeve, who fought for better treatments and possible cures for paralysis through the Christopher Reeve Foundation, named for her late actor-husband, has died, the foundation said. She was 44.
Reeve died late Monday of lung cancer, said Kathy Lewis, President and CEO of the foundation.
~
So heartbreaking. This really saddens me. I have a dog tag from the Christopher Reeve Foundation which states the way the Reeve's dealt with things. It simply says "Go Forward" with the Superman logo on it. If there ever was a Superwoman, it was Dana Reeve. May they rest in peace together....
